Name: | abducens motor nucleus |
---|---|
Synonyms: | abducens motor nuclei, abducens nucleus, motor nucleus VI, nVI |
Definition: | Hindbrain motor nucleus which is the origin of motor axons of cranial nerve VI. From Neuroanatomy of the Zebrafish Brain. |
Ontology: | Anatomy Ontology [ZFA:0000713] |
